Seligman hadn't done well against Salome recently (they were 0-3 in their previous three matchups), but they didn't let the past get in their way on Wednesday. The Seligman Antelopes came out on top against the Salome Frogs by a score of 61-50. The win made it back-to-back victories for the Antelopes.

Multiple players turned in solid performances to lead Seligman to victory, but perhaps none more so than Montae Walker, who went 10 for 19 on his way to 23 points along with six steals and five boards. Walker has been hot for a while, having posted two or more steals the last 43 times he's played. Carmelo Manakaja was another key player, dropping a double-double on 14 points and 12 rebounds.
Seligman has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won six of their last seven games, which provided a nice bump to their 16-6 record this season. Those victories came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 69.1 points per game. As for Salome, their loss was their third straight on the road, which dropped their record down to 8-13.
Seligman has already played their next contest (against Grand Canyon), but no score has been uploaded at the time of writing. Salome didn't take long to hit the court again: they've already played their next matchup, a 48-37 defeat against San Pasqual Valley on the 28th.
